Juve game postponed after youth players drown

(Reuters)
Updated: 2006-12-16 16:58

TURIN, Dec 15 - Juventus's Serie B game at home to Cesena on Friday was postponed after two players in the youth team drowned in a lake inside the club's sports centre.

Fire brigade divers retrieved the bodies of the pair, both aged 17, from the small artificial lake, Italian news agencies said. They added that the two players appeared to have fallen in the ice-cold water as they were trying to retrieve a football.

The Turin's side Web site said the Cesena match had been postponed after a serious accident, without giving more details.

Juventus, who were demoted from Serie A last season because of a match-fixing scandal, are top of Serie B.
